    Thought I'd mention here that I did finally set up the "pro trailer backup assist" on my 2020 F150. I have the style that uses stickers, I guess the newer ones have a box you tie to the trailer? Anyway, it take probably 20 minutes to set up, and then you need a really long straight stretch of road to let it calibrate (no you can't do this in a parking lot, need 500 yards or so), but it's been worth it. Very handy to be able to "steer the trailer" with the knob on the dash. Once the trailer is going the right direction, you can let go of the knob and the truck will spin the steering wheel to make the trailer go straight. Seems like magic to this guy.

    Doesn't work great in dappled sunlight, as the camera can't see the sticker properly I guess. But when it works, it's great. I am glad I have it set up.
